USD/CNH: Bulls can’t wait to test 7.1900 – UOB Group

Source Fxstreet

The US Dollar (USD) is likely to trade in a sideways range of 7.1620/7.1900. Downward momentum is fading, and the likelihood of USD revisiting the 7.0635 support level has diminished, UOB Group FX analysts Quek Ser Leang and Peter Chia note.

A break above 7.1900 is possible near term

24-HOUR VIEW: “USD traded in a sideways range of 7.1639/7.1895 last Friday, closing largely unchanged at 7.1750 (+0.01%). Further sideways range trading seems likely today, probably in a range of 7.1620/7.1900.”

1-3 WEEKS VIEW: “We have held a negative USD view since late last month. After USD fell sharply to 7.0636 and rebounded, in our most recent narrative from last Tuesday (06 Aug, spot at 7.1400), we highlighted that while further USD weakness is not ruled out, the low near 7.0635 is solid support now. We added, ‘a breach of 7.2000 would mean that the weakness has stabilised.’ USD subsequently traded sideways for a few days, and downward momentum is fading. The likelihood of USD breaking below 7.0635 has diminished.”
